Key Nutrient Combinations for Energy
Pairing certain nutrients can lead to more effective results. A well-known example in energy drinks is the combination of caffeine and taurine, which boosts both physical and mental performance.
In a study by Quinlivan et al., researchers compared the effects of an energy drink, a 3 mg/kg caffeine dose, and a placebo on cyclists during a one-hour trial at 75% peak power output. Cyclists who consumed the energy drink improved their performance by 120 ± 172 seconds (3.1%, p = 0.043) compared to the placebo group. Those who consumed caffeine alone improved by 109 ± 153 seconds (2.8%, p = 0.039). This highlights how the combination of caffeine and taurine delivers benefits beyond what caffeine alone can achieve.
B vitamins also play a crucial role in energy metabolism. Acting as cofactors, they help convert nutrients into ATP, especially when paired with caffeine and taurine. Together, these ingredients enhance both mental alertness and physical endurance.
Better Cognitive and Physical Performance
When nutrients are combined strategically, they can improve both cognitive function and physical performance. For instance, Boyle et al. explored the effects of a blend of Rhodiola, green tea, magnesium, and B vitamins on 100 moderately stressed adults undergoing the Trier Social Stress Test. Those who consumed the full blend experienced the greatest improvements, including higher EEG resting state theta activity - a sign of being calm yet alert - and significant reductions in stress, anxiety, and mood disturbances.
Physical performance also sees a boost from nutrient blends. Cureton et al. found that trained cyclists completed 15–23% more work during a 135-minute ride when they consumed a caffeinated sports drink with taurine, compared to a placebo (p < 0.05). Another study demonstrated that an energy drink containing 3 mg/kg caffeine, maltodextrin, taurine, L-carnitine, B vitamins, and sodium bicarbonate improved performance 60 minutes after consumption. Athletes saw about a 3% improvement in jump heights, sprint speeds, and distances covered during simulated football matches.
Role of Phytonutrients in Energy Drinks
Beyond traditional stimulants, phytonutrients add another layer of benefit by protecting cells and supporting sustained energy production. These plant-based compounds activate antioxidant enzymes in the body while suppressing pro-oxidant activity. For example, consuming phytonutrients with high-fat, high-carbohydrate meals significantly reduces markers of oxidative stress in the blood.
Chlorogenic acids and flavan-3-ols, found in coffee and tea, enhance fatty acid oxidation, improve insulin sensitivity, and regulate glucose absorption. An eight-ounce serving of coffee or tea can provide phytonutrient levels that surpass those found in a typical serving of many fruits or vegetables.
The effectiveness of phytonutrients also depends on how they are absorbed. After ingestion, these compounds circulate in the body at low levels for short durations (less than six hours). However, liquid formulations can extend their peak concentration (Tmax) to as long as 12 hours.
Vitamin E and coenzyme Q10 further protect mitochondria from oxidative damage, preserving their ability to produce ATP. Meanwhile, polyphenols enhance mitochondrial enzyme activity, which is essential for energy production.

Increased ATP Production
ATP is largely produced in the mitochondria through a series of complex biochemical steps. Glucose undergoes glycolysis and the Krebs cycle, which are crucial for generating ATP. Key nutrients like B vitamins, magnesium, and coenzyme Q10 are essential for ensuring this process runs smoothly. Another important player is L-carnitine, which transports long-chain fatty acids into the mitochondria for β-oxidation, providing additional fuel for the citric acid cycle. These processes highlight how nutrient synergy optimizes energy production at the cellular level.
Mitochondrial Function and Cellular Respiration
Mitochondria are the powerhouses of the cell, generating energy through oxidative phosphorylation (OXPHOS). This process is enhanced by nutrients like coenzyme Q10 and B vitamins, which improve electron transport efficiency and increase ATP production. The mitochondria's organization into supercomplexes further streamlines electron transfer, while lactate shuttling between cells helps maintain the body’s energy balance.

Reducing Oxidative Stress
Nutrient synergy doesn’t just boost ATP production - it also helps protect this process by reducing oxidative stress. Oxidative stress occurs when the production of reactive oxygen species (ROS) outweighs the body's ability to neutralize them with antioxidants. Antioxidants play a vital role here, neutralizing ROS to prevent cellular damage. For example, vitamin C can regenerate oxidized vitamin E, restoring its antioxidant capabilities.
At normal oxygen levels, a small percentage (1–4%) of oxygen is incompletely reduced, forming harmful free radicals. Strengthening antioxidant defenses can mitigate this damage. Research shows that combining vitamin B12 with folic acid reduces homocysteine levels in young women, while coenzyme Q10 paired with vitamin E can improve cholesterol profiles. Additionally, polyphenols have been found to enhance mitochondrial enzyme activity, further supporting efficient ATP production and mitochondrial health.

Immune System Support
Your immune system thrives when nutrients work together. The interaction between specific vitamins and minerals strengthens your body’s defenses against illness and stress, creating a balanced immune response.
"You actually don't want your immune system to be stronger, you want it to be balanced." - Dr. Suzanne Cassel, Immunologist at Cedars-Sinai
Research supports this idea of nutrient teamwork. For example, a review of two double-blind randomized placebo-controlled trials revealed that combining vitamin C and zinc provided better symptom relief from the common cold than taking either nutrient alone. Another study involving healthy adults showed that pairing 1,000 mg of vitamin C with 400 mg of vitamin E improved immune markers and reduced inflammation.
The benefits extend to gut health, which is closely tied to immune function. A study by Fujimori et al. compared three approaches for treating ulcerative colitis: probiotics (Bifidobacterium longum), prebiotics (psyllium), and a combination of both (synbiotics). The synbiotic therapy delivered the best results, significantly improving quality of life and lowering C-reactive protein levels compared to either treatment alone.
Cognitive Function and Mental Clarity
Nutrient synergy doesn’t stop at the immune system - it also sharpens your mind. Your brain relies on nutrient combinations to maintain focus, clarity, and emotional balance, especially during stressful times.
Studies highlight how certain nutrient pairings can enhance brain performance. For example, vitamin B12, folate, and vitamin B6 together significantly reduced homocysteine levels, supporting long-term brain health. For more immediate mental benefits, a blend of Rhodiola, green tea, magnesium, and B vitamins was shown to lower stress, anxiety, and mood disturbances, while also improving alertness. Another study found that magnesium combined with vitamin B6 was particularly effective at reducing premenstrual anxiety.
Brain blood flow, essential for mental clarity, also benefits from nutrient synergy. A randomized double-blind placebo-controlled trial demonstrated that coenzyme Q10 combined with a multivitamin blend positively influenced blood flow parameters in the brain.
Supporting Healthy Aging
Nutrient synergy also plays a role in the aging process by supporting cellular repair and targeting pathways that influence longevity. These nutrient interactions help preserve cognitive function, strengthen bones, and protect cells as you age.
One promising area of research involves neurodegenerative diseases. A study on Alzheimer’s disease showed that participants taking omega-3 fatty acids (675 mg DHA and 975 mg EPA) combined with alpha-lipoic acid (600 mg) experienced significantly less cognitive decline over a year compared to those taking a placebo or omega-3s alone.
Cardiovascular health also benefits from nutrient partnerships. For instance, combining vitamin B12 with folic acid was shown to optimize reductions in homocysteine levels, which may help lower the risk of cardiovascular disease[1].
Bone health is another area where nutrient combinations shine. A clinical trial involving postmenopausal women over 60 years old compared the effects of vitamin D and calcium alone versus vitamin D, calcium, and vitamin K. The group receiving vitamin K saw significantly greater improvements in lumbar bone mineral density over six months, proving that the right nutrient pairing can enhance bone-building benefits.
